        Ti-6Al-4V ELI (Extra Low Interstitial) alloy has been widely used as an alternative to bone due to its excellent biocompatibility. However, it still has many problems, including a high elastic modulus and toxicity. Therefore, nontoxic biomaterials with a low elastic modulus should be developed. However, the fabrication of a uniform coating is challenging. Moreover, the coating layer on Ti and Ti alloy substrates can be peeled off after implantation. To overcome these problems, it is necessary to produce bulk Ti and Ti alloy with hydroxyapatite (HA) composites. In this study, Ti, Nb, and Zr powders, which are biocompatible elements, were milled in a mixing machine (24h) and by planetary mechanical ball milling (1h, 4h, and 6h), respectively. Ti-35%Nb-7%Zr and Ti-35%Nb-7%Zr-10%HA composites were fabricated by spark plasma sintering (SPS) at 1000˚C under 70MPa using mixed and milled powders. The effects of HA addition and milling time on the biocompatibility and physical and mechanical properties of the Ti-35%Nb-7%Zr-(10%HA) alloys have been investigated. Ti2O, CaO, CaTiO3, and TixPy phases were formed by chemical reaction during sintering. Vickers hardness of the sintered composites increases with increased milling time and by the addition of HA. The biocompatibilty of the HA added Ti-Nb-Zr alloys was improved, but the sintering ability was decreased.

        본 계획의 대상지는 경기도 김포시 하성면 석탄리 산109번지에 입지하고 있으며 현재 태산 패밀리파크가 조성되어 있으나 김포시가지와 다소 멀리 떨어져 있으며 인접 주변 광광지에도 불구하고 근린공원의 분포도는 매우 낮아 인근근린 생활권자를 위한 근린공원 조성이 계획되었다. 계획의 기본방향은 첫째, 자연환경의 보전으로서 근린공원의 존재목적을살리고, 둘째, 특색 있고 차별화된 공원시설계획을 유도하여 다양한 여가수요에 부응 및 기 공원시설(태산패밀리파크)와연계한 효율적인 공간의 조성토록 하며 마지막으로 주민의 공원 접근성 및 이용성 제고를 유도하고자 하였다. 본 계획은기 조성된 공원을 적극 활용하고 극대화 하고 광역적 공원 이용객을 흡입 할 수 있는 시설을 배치함으로서 공원으로서지역발전 및 주변 지역 주민과 지역 주민들의 관광 문화적 장소를 제공할 수 있을 뿐 아니라 김포시 관광거점이 되는데기여 할 것이다.

        The phase Ti-Nb-Sn-HA bio materials were successfully fabricated by high energy mechanical milling and pulse current activated sintering (PCAS). Ti-6Al-4V ELI alloy has been widely used as biomaterial. But the Al has been inducing Alzheimer disease and V is classified as toxic element. In this study, ultra fine sized Ti-Nb-Sn-HA powder was produced by high energy mechanical milling machine. The phase Ti-Nb-Sn-HA powders were obtained after 12hr milling from phase. And ultra fine grain sized Ti-Nb-Sn-HA composites could be fabricated using PCAS without grain growth. After sintering, the microstructures and phase-transformation of Ti-Nb-Sn-HA biomaterials were analyzed by scanning electron microscope (SEM) and X-ray diffraction (XRD). The relative density was obtained by Archimedes principle and the hardness was measured by Vickers hardness tester. The -Ti phase was obtained after 12h milling. As result of hardness and relative density, 12h milled Ti-Nb-Sn-HA composite has the highest values.

        This study was done to investigate the antidiabetic effect of polygoni radix in Streptozotocin(STZ)-induced diabetic rats. Diabetes was induced by intravenous injection of STZ at a dose of 45mg/kg dissolved in citrate buffer. The ethanol extract of polygoni radix was orally administrated once a day for 7 days. The content of serum glucose, triglyceride(TG), total cholesterol were significantly decreased in polygoni radix treated STZ-sample group compared to the those of STZ-control group. The content of hepatic glycogen and activities of glucose-6-phosphate dehydrogenase(Glucose-6-PDH), glucokinase were significantly increased, but activity of glucose-6-phoshatase was decreased in polygoni radix treated STZ-sample group compared to the those of STZ-control group. These results indicated that ethanol extract of polygoni radix would have antidiabetic effect in STZ-induced diabetic rats.

        The purpose of this study is analysis of traditional noble houses style of Ha-Dong area in Kyeong-Nam. The sequence of this study is at first finding the list of survey object, and investigating of those houses, after than drawing the site and floor plan, and lately analysis the characters of inner and outer space of them. It required six months. The results of analysis of them are as follows. 1. The noble traditional houses in Ha-Dong are found eight samples which are not noticed in academic society. 2. The constructions of noble housing in late Period of Cho-sun Dynasty are divided in three parts as a general role. Its grade is similar in Ha-Dong. The number of traditional noble house of (old) volunteer class is two cases. The (new) rich-farmer class is four cases. And there are two cases of (long) authority class. 3. The type of site plan is based on Korean south area style which is the style of departed rectangular type. But outdoor spaces are divided in several space by many fence than other area. It is the special item of construction. 4. The special character of indoor space is the use of 'Gong-ru'. It is called similar space used in top of main entrance building of large building. But it is located in various space in Ha-dong. It is included in any space of Sarang-Che, An-Che, Are-Che. The traditional noble houses of Ha-Dong area have special spacial characters. For long time there space was developed based on local identity. And its characters was divided various classes. Thus Ha-Dong area is definite place of useful identified traditional culture.

        본 연구에서는 히알루론산나트륨/카르복시메틸셀룰로오스나트륨(HA/CMC)으로 구성된 유착방지 막을 제조하였고, 쥐에서 유착방지용에 대한 효과를 평가하였다. 유착방지 막은 HA/CMC 용액을 동결건조한 후 1-에틸-3-(3-디메틸아미노프로필)카보디이미드 (EDAC)로 가교하여 제조하였다. Sprague-Dawley쥐의 맹장/복벽 찰과상 모델에서 복부 중앙선 절개 후 장막과 복벽을 bone burr로 1×2;(cm2) 크기로 찰과상을 만들고, 상처 면 주위의 3곳을 봉합사로 고정시켰다. 상처난 장을 실험군의 경우 HA/CMC 막으로 덮어주었으며, 대조군은 아무처치도 하지 않은 상태로 복벽을 마주보게 하였다. 대조군의 대부분은 수술 후 7, 14, 21, 28일에 유착정도 3 이상을 나타내었고, 반면 실험군의 60~70%는 수술 후 14, 21, 28일에 유착정도 2 이하를 나타내었다. 이는 유착세기에서도 유사하였다. 일반적으로 유착정도와 유착세기는 수술 후 14일까지 점차 증가하였고, 수술 후 21일에는 거의 동일하거나 약간 증가하였으며, 28일째에는 감소하였다. 대조군은 유착정도와 유착세기, 유착면적에서 높은 수치를 나타내었다. 이 유착방지막은 수술 후 유착방지에서 좋은 임상결과를 나타낼 수 있을 것으로 기대된다.

        Hydroxyapatite(HA) has been widely used as bone substitutes to rehabilitate bone loss area by new bone formation. But there were some problem of bone formation around HAs due to a little space between HAs embedded in bone loss area. The purpose of this study was to observe morphologically new bone formation around HAs mixed with PLGA block (5.5㎜ in diameter, 4 mm in depth) in Newzealand white rabbit tibia. Before 1 week of sacrification, Alizarin red was injected intraperitoneally into rabbit. At 3 day, 1, 2, 4, 10, 18, 32 weeks, bones with HA as control group(CG)and HA mixed with PLGA block as experimental group (EG)were fixed with 10 % neutral formalin, dehydrated, and embedded with Spurr low viscosity resin. After the specimens were cut by 500 ㎛ with slow diamond wheel saw, these were coated with carbon and examined by REM, LSM and qualifative analysis of calcium and phosphorous deposition were done with EPMA. The obtained results were as follows. 1. Both group showed scattered HA around compact bone under REM and little AZ labelled bone under LSM at 3 days. 2. Both group showed active AZ labelled bone, while EG showed higher Ca(calcium) and P(phosphate) deposition than that of CG at 1 wk. 3. There was decreased AZ labelled bone of both group under LSM. REM of EG showed HA associated with new bone from compact bone, while EPMA features showed similar to Ca and P deposition at 1 wk and EG showed higher than that of CG. 4. REM features of both group showed resorbed HA associated with new bone. There was decreased AZ labelled bone of both group under LSM. EPMA features showed higher Ca and P deposition at 4 wks than that of 2 wks. 5. New bone of both group was well demarcated from compact bone under REM at 10 wks. LSM features showed various AZ labelled bone, but weak AZ labelled than that of CG. 6. LSM features of 14 wks showed discontinuous AZ labelled on osteon formation. EPMA of both group showed increased Ca deposition, while there was higher Ca deposition of EG and similar P deposition to CG. 7. REM featureless of 18 wks in EG showed similar gray color to compact bone. LSM features showed osteon formation with little concentric lamellars. EPMA of both group showed increased Ca deposition, while there was higher Ca and P deposition of EG. 8. New bone was ill demarcated from compact bone and increased otseon formation of REM features at 32 wks. There was little AZ labelled bone. EPMA features showed higher Ca and P deposition of EG than that of compact bone. From the aboving results, there was early active AZ labelled bone of both group within 1-2 weeks and since 18 weeks new bone with active osteon formation was poorly demarcated from compact bone. Calcium deposition of EG was early increased than that of CG deposition since 4 weeks after experiments. It was suggested that EG showed active and rapid new bone formation and similar bone mineralization of compact bone

        Dr. Ha's compositional style, up to this point in time of new millenium, may be divided into three periods. His early period reveals both tonal and atonal practice, while his maturing second period shows atonal practice only. The third period since 1990, almost exclusively, has been dedicated to writing music for church. His piano suite, DIABOLUS belongs to the first period written in dodecaphonic stlyle. However, it displays typical Baroque suite formet of four movements. The suite uses a tone row which is systemetically constructed in such a way that the second half of the tone row is the retrograde inversion of the first. The entire composion uses only four rows: O-0, O-6, R-0 and R-6. The four movements are as follows: Praeludium is in unipartite form. Menutto is in composite tripartite form. Sarabande is in simple tripartite form. Giga, which uses canonic imitation, is in composite tripartite form. It is noticeable, as is implied in the title, that the interval of tritone predominates throughout the work. The term "diabolus" is borrowed from the medieval expression which describes the difficulty of singing the augmented fourth interval, the devilish interval. The tone row is strictly used throughout except a few places where three, four and six-notes are used as a group. The use of tritones and note-groupings is outstanding, particularly, in Giga. The significance of this analytical study of Jae Eun Ha's composition lies in the fact that the first hand informations concerning not only the composition itself but also the composer himself may be obtained from the composer, who is still living and active, thereby leaving a valuable material to similar studies to come such as this. It is hoped that such analytical studies on Korean native composer's works may continue in the years to come so that future generations may benefit from enrichment of modern scholarship.

        composite powders were prepared by hydrogen reduction of from ammoniacal copper sulfate solution on alumina core using autoclave. The copper reduction rate and the properties of copper layer were investigated using Scanning Electron Microscope(SEM), X-ray diffractometer, size and chemical analyzers. The reduction rate of showed the maximum value when the molar ratio of []/[] was 2. In order to prevent the agglomeration of Cu powder and ethane reduction rate, and anthraquinone which act as catalysis were added in the solution. Catalysis was effectively chanced with the addition of two elemerts at a time. Optimum conditions obtained in this study were hydrogen reduction temperature of 205, stirring speed of 500 rpm and hydrogen partial pressure of 300 psi. Obtained composite Powders were found to have the uniform and continuous copper coating layer of nodule shape with 3~5 m thickness.

        기독교의 경우, 교회와 국가(Church and State)의 관계는 기독교의 탄생 이후 계속해서 연구되어 온 주제이다. 교회와 국가의 관계는 각 시대, 국가, 현실에 따라 매우 다양한 관계를 형성해왔다. 교회와 국가의 관계에 대한 연구를 정리하면 대개 4가지 타입으로 요약할 수 있다. 교회와 국가의 일치, 교회 우선 혹은 국가 우선, 교회와 국가의 분리가 그것이다. 이 논문에선 이런 이론적 틀을 토대로 조선 후기에 천주교가 조선에 재 래되면서 국가와 천주교가 부딪히며 일어난 핍박과 박해 가운데 당시 천주교인들의 대응을 통해 국가와 교회의 관계를 어떻게 생각하고 대했는지 대표적 인물인 황사영과 정하상의 대응(백서(帛書)와 상재상서(上宰相書)) 를 통해 살펴보고 있다. 이 연구를 통해 이들이 각각 교회우선주의와 국가 우선주의의 유형에 속했음을 알 수 있고 이들의 대응이 향후 천주교의 전파에 어떤 영향을 미쳤는지 또한 이런 차이가 왜 발생하게 되었는지를 검토하였다. 조선에 재래된 천주교는 하나였지만 교회와 국가의 대립과 갈등 그리고 박해 시에 천주교 안에는 하나 이상의 입장이 존재했고, 이런 입장은 시간의 흐름과 폭넓은 경험 그리고 교육에 의해 극단적인 입장에서 이해와 대화를 시도하는 보다 바람직한 방향으로 변화되어갔음을 알 수 있다.

        본 논문은 죽와 하일호의 시문학 세계의 양상과 그 특징에 대한 고찰을 연구의 목적으로 삼았다. 하일호의 가계는 대대로 남명의 학문적 영향을 입었고 하 일호의 경우도 마찬가지였다. 그는 유학적 도덕성을 견지하여 孝友를 적극적으로 실천하는 한편 학문공부에 근면하고 후학의 지도에서 『소학』의 가르침을 성 실히 전수하였다. 그의 작품에는 가족을 사랑하고 염려하는 가부장으로의 진중 한 모습이나 자손과 후배들에게 평생 체득한 삶의 지침을 전수하는 노년의 문사의 모습, 일상에서 마주하는 소박한 사물에 대한 구체적인 묘사나 해학 넘치는 모습이 형상화 되었다. 유가적 관념을 형상한 작품 외에, 소박한 일상의 사건과 사물을 묘사한 작품에 나타나는 구체성과 묘사성은 유학자이자 문인으로서의 하 일호의 작품이 갖는 특징이다. 이것은 자국적인 것의 가치를 인식하고 조선어를 활용한 시의 창작을 주장한 그의 독자적 시론에서 비롯된 것이라 할 수 있다. 어조는 비록 평범하지만 내용은 전실한 시작품의 창작을 강조한 것이나 예에 부합되고 실지로 적용될 수 있는 학문 자세를 강조한 것 역시 그의 시문학 세계의 특징을 반영한 것이라 할 수 있다.

        松臺 河璿(1583-?)은 경상남도 진주시 수곡면 사곡리에 세거한 晉陽河氏 判尹公派의 士人이다. 그의 조부는 喚醒齋 河洛(1530-1592) 이고, 從祖父는 覺齋 河沆(1538-1590)이며, 伯父는 松亭 河受一 (1553-1612)인데, 이들은 모두 南冥 曺植(1501-1572)의 高弟이다. 이로써 수곡의 진양하씨는 江右 지역 南冥淵源家를 대표하는 문중임을 알 수 있다. 임진왜란이 일어난 1592년 4월 경상북도 상주에 있던 조부와 부친이 함께 왜구의 손에 목숨을 잃었고, 당시 열 살이던 하선은 진주 수곡 으로 돌아와 일생 문중을 건사하고 계승하는 것으로 삶을 영위하였다. 이후 나라에서 조부와 부친의 죽음을 忠孝의 표상으로 추숭하여 旌閭 하였고, 이를 계기로 송대의 가문은 忠孝家로서의 위상을 드러낼 수 있었다. 하선은 선현을 현양하고 후손에게 계승시켜 주기 위해 다양한 활동을 전개하였다. 만년에 『松亭集 』과 『覺齋集 』의 跋文을 쓰고, 문중의 世系를 정리했으며, 나아가 상주에 있던 조부와 부친의 묘소를 수곡으로 이장하고 白軒 李景奭(1595-1671)·東溟 鄭斗經(1597-1673) 등 당대 저명한 인물에게서 조부와 부친의 墓碣과 碑文을 받아냄으로써 문중의 위상을 드높였다. 이는 松臺家의 후손이 이후 수곡 진양하씨 문중의 일원으로 세거할 수 있는 터전을 마련한 대표적 활동이었다. 또한 하선은 지방에 세거한 재야지식인이었으나 전란 이후 국가의 시책에 끊임없는 관심을 보였고, 특히 전란의 참상을 몸소 체험한 만큼 兵制의 폐단에 더욱 절실하였다. 효종 임금이 즉위한 후 재야인사에게 국정에 반영할 시책을 구하자, 하선은 5천여 자의 상소문을 지어 당시 만연하던 여러 폐단과 이를 해결한 구제책을 올렸다. 조정에서는 이 상소의 내용을 인정하여 公論으로 하선에게 主簿 벼슬을 하사하였는데, 이로써 하선의 士意識과 현실인식이 당대에도 인정받을 만큼 시의 적절한 것이었음을 확인하였다.
